Anisotropic Ising model in d+s dimensions

Abstract

In this note, we consider the asymmetric nearest neighbor ferromagnetic Ising model on the (d+s)(d+s)-dimensional unit cubic lattice Zd+s\Z^{d+s}, at inverse temperature β=1\beta=1 and with coupling constants Js>0J_s>0 and Jd>0J_d>0 for edges of Zs\Z^s and Zd\Z^d, respectively. We obtain a lower bound for the critical curve in the phase diagram of (Js,Jd)(J_s,J_d). In particular, as JdJ_d approaches its critical value from below, our result is directly related to the so-called dimensional crossover phenomenon.
